Biological Background: Epithelial Cell Adhesion Molecule (EpCAM) Function and Localization
- EpCAM is a type I transmembrane glycoprotein that functions as a homophilic cell adhesion molecule, mediating physical interactions between intestinal epithelial cells (IECs) and intraepithelial lymphocytes (IELs) to maintain the mucosal immunological barrier.
- It plays a critical role in embryonic stem cell proliferation and differentiation, with expression levels rapidly declining upon differentiation.
- EpCAM up-regulates the expression of FABP5, MYC, and cyclins A and E, linking it to cell cycle regulation and growth control.
- The protein is localized at the lateral cell membrane and tight junctions, consistent with its role in cell-cell adhesion and epithelial integrity.
- Tissue specificity: Highly and selectively expressed in undifferentiated embryonic stem cells and almost all epithelial cell membranes, but absent from mesodermal or neural cell membranes; frequently found on the surface of adenocarcinomas.
- It is a well-characterized tumor antigen and is associated with hereditary nonpolyposis colorectal cancer.
- The processed protein contains a signal peptide, transmembrane helix, disulfide bonds, and N-glycosylation sites, with a calculated molecular mass of approximately 34.9 kDa.
Experimental Guidance and Technical Tips
- The immunogen comprises the extracellular domain (amino acids 24-265), which is expected to generate antibodies targeting accessible epitopes on the cell surface, suitable for live-cell staining or non-permeabilized conditions.
- For immunofluorescence (IF/ICC), consider optimizing fixation and permeabilization protocols based on target localization at lateral membranes and tight junctions; validate in human epithelial cell lines.
- In flow cytometry (FC), use the directly conjugated format; titrate the antibody to achieve optimal signal-to-noise ratio and include appropriate isotype controls.
- Due to human cross-reactivity only, verify target expression in your cell or tissue model before use.
- Protein weight is approximately 35 kDa; confirm with molecular weight markers and blocking conditions in downstream assays.
